1) Upon comparing Ceramic products, which have been made into samples by the exactlysame construction method as prefabbed wall of apartment, with the existing products, it is revealedthat there would beno diminution effect on Pollutants like TVOC and HCHO. On the contrary, fromthe Ceramic applied prefab-wall, some pollutants, which were not seen from normal wall-panel, hadbeen emitted additionally. 2) When we spreaded seven kinds of catalyst products on the surface ofsamples of MDF furniture and tested, two of those applied samples showed stronger tendencyregarding the TVOC and HCHO emission than unapplied samples. Consequently, it is clarified thatthere's no effect of eliminating the pollutants like TVOC and HCHO from the application of catalystsas well as ceramic. In this regard, when we consider all the results collectively which were earnedfrom these analysises up to now, using indiscreet after-treatment materials in residential place shouldbe applied only after prudent examination
